Common AC Problems That Require Immediate Repair Service

Air conditioning systems are crucial for maintaining comfort, especially during hot months. However, like any complex appliance, AC units can experience problems that require immediate attention to prevent further damage or inefficiency. Ignoring these issues could lead to more costly repairs or even the need for a complete replacement. Below are some of the most common AC problems that require immediate repair service.

Inadequate Cooling

One of the most common issues homeowners face is when their AC unit isn't cooling the room as efficiently as it should. If your system is blowing warm air or failing to reach the desired temperature, it could be due to a refrigerant leak, dirty filters, or a failing compressor. Immediate repair is necessary because prolonged use under these conditions can put excessive strain on the system, leading to larger issues. Frequent Cycling

If your air conditioning system frequently turns on and off, this could indicate a problem with the thermostat, the system's electrical components, or the overall size of the unit. A system that cycles too often wastes energy, increases wear and tear on components, and shortens the overall lifespan of the AC. Immediate attention is crucial to prevent further damage and reduce energy costs. Water Leaks

Water leaks around your air conditioning unit are a clear sign that something is wrong. Air conditioners remove humidity from the air, and that moisture is supposed to drain outside through a condensate drain line. If the line is clogged or broken, or if the unit's evaporator coil freezes, water can leak into your home, causing damage to walls, ceilings, and flooring. Ignoring this issue can lead to mold growth and structural damage. An immediate repair is necessary to stop the leak and prevent more severe damage to your home.

Unusual Noises

While AC units aren't entirely silent, strange noises such as grinding, squealing, or banging are signs of a mechanical problem. These noises can indicate issues with the fan, motor, or compressor. If left unaddressed, these mechanical problems can worsen, leading to more expensive repairs or system failure. Frozen Evaporator Coil

A frozen evaporator coil is another common problem that can occur if airflow is restricted, typically due to a dirty air filter or a blocked air duct. When the evaporator coil freezes, it prevents the air conditioner from effectively cooling your home. Running the system with a frozen coil can cause further damage, including refrigerant leaks or compressor failure. Addressing the root cause of the frozen coil—whether it’s dirty filters, low refrigerant levels, or other issues—can restore your AC’s performance and prevent expensive repairs.

Electrical Issues

AC systems rely on a complex electrical setup to function, and any electrical issue can cause the system to shut down or malfunction. Frequent electrical issues consist of tripped breakers, blown fuses, or defective wiring. These issues can result in inconsistent cooling or prevent the AC from turning on entirely. Electrical problems can also be hazardous, posing a fire risk if not addressed promptly. Immediate repair is necessary to ensure both your comfort and safety.

Bad Odors

Foul odors emanating from your AC unit can be a clear indicator of underlying issues. Musty smells often suggest mold or mildew growth within the ducts or on the unit itself, while burning odors may point to electrical problems or overheating components. Both situations necessitate immediate attention to prevent more serious complications. Mold can proliferate and deteriorate indoor air quality, whereas electrical issues can create a serious fire risk. High Humidity Levels

One of the primary functions of an air conditioner is to remove humidity from the air. If you notice that your home feels more humid than usual, even when the AC is running, it could be a sign that the system is malfunctioning. High humidity can cause discomfort, promote mold growth, and damage furniture or wooden structures. Addressing this issue immediately is crucial for maintaining a comfortable indoor environment.
